- 博客(18)
- 资源 (4)
- 收藏
- 关注
原创 交互内容超出范围外的鼠标移入显示移出隐藏
最近做项目的时候,遇到这么一个需求,要求列表中左侧(红框中)的内容在鼠标移入这个li显示,鼠标移出时隐藏。 一、最初的想法和出现的问题 这不就是给li添加mouseenter和mouseleave事件嘛,直接mouseenter的时候让左边内容显示,mouseleave的时候让左边内容消失。 但是,显然,仅仅这样做是不够的,问题来了,左边的交互内容根本不可达!还没...
2013-11-08 09:01:09 376
原创 dropdown定位问题
问题描述最近做项目的时候,有这么一个问题:用了brix组件dropdown做了一个下拉框,而这个下拉框有一个默认值,想让下拉框展开的时候直接定位到当前所选值,即:希望原来的变为 其html组织结构为: ul中的各个选项为js手动生成。 一、最初的想法直接在js中给默认的开始值添加选中样式,再用js将下拉框定位到所选中值。具体是:在'.dropdown-hd'上加...
2013-10-31 10:42:38 1287
原创 正则表达式使用过程中的一个问题
问题描述在对一个字符串进行正则匹配,然后替换匹配项的时候,在调用Matcher的appendReplacement()方法的时候,发现报IllegalArgumentException错误。这个问题随着字符串的不同,有时候出现,有时候不出现。问题分析根据问题的描述,可以比较肯定的是船体的字符串的内容对其产生了影响。具体怎么产生影响的,却不是很清楚。随后想到直
2012-12-24 16:36:11 764
原创 session永不失效
问题由来由于网站设置了默认的session失效时间是30分钟,但是当用户在某个页面停留时间超过30面的话,session就失效了,需要重新登录。这对于一般的页面没有问题,但是对于一些编辑页面问题就大了,用户辛辛苦苦编辑的内容已提交,就什么也没有了。解决方法在需要保持session的页面,包含一个不可见的iframe,在iframe中,每个一定的时间就向服务器端发送请求,从而保持sess
2012-12-03 11:17:13 9099
原创 表单重复提交和禁用浏览器后退按钮问题
如何避免表单的重复提交和禁用浏览器后退按钮,是Web开发人员经常遇到的问题,如果你没有遇到这样的问题,或者你没注意到有这样的问题,那么你开发的Web页面肯定会存在隐蔽的问题。下面就这两个方面做个总结,有不对的地方,大家一定指出来~~1、避免表单重复提交避免表单重复提交就是在一个页面中,当用户提交了一个信息之后,有时可能因为网速等的问题,会导致用户多次点击,如果对于这种情况没有相应的处理方案
2012-11-16 13:50:15 9279 1
原创 根据栈的入栈序列和出栈序列,打印push和pop的顺序-Amazon笔试题
该题目是Amazon的在线技术笔试的题目:直接上代码吧,代码中有说明。只要我们实现calculateOperationSequence()方法就可以了package amazon2;/* Enter your code here. Read input from STDIN. Print output to STDOUT */import java.util.*;impor
2012-10-10 16:52:26 1744
原创 根据二叉树的前序序列和中序序列得到后序序列
一个例子:前序序列:abdgcefh中序序列:dgbaechf求:后序序列分析:根据前序序列可知,a肯定是根节点。再在中序序列中找到a,发现a左侧是dgb,右侧是echf,则dgb应该是a的左孩子,echf是a的右孩子。接着只要递归的判断左右孩子的后序序列就可以了。比如dgb是左孩子的中序序列,则可以根据abdgcefh得到它的前序序列是bdg。右孩子的做法一样。编程实
2012-10-10 15:42:41 5834
转载 自定义类加载器-孙卫琴《Java面向对象编程》
package cn.edu.bnu.songjie.ch10.selfclassloader;import java.io.*;/** * 自定义的类加载器,只需要扩展ClassLoader,然后覆盖它的findClass(Sring name)方法即可, * 该方法根据参数指定的类名,返回对应的Class对象的引用。 * @author songjie * */public
2012-10-08 21:03:59 2365
原创 基本排序算法小结
根据排序时选择的策略可以分为:插入排序 直接插入排序、其他插入排序(折半插入排序、2-路插入排序、表插入排序)交换排序 冒泡排序、快速排序选择排序 简单选择排序、堆排序归并排序基数排序总结:1、 时间复杂度为O(n2)的排序都是稳定的,且其空间复杂度为O(1);2、 先进的排序有:希尔排
2012-10-04 22:11:45 595
原创 用Java泛型实现折半插入排序
package ch10;/** * successful-折半插入排序 * @author songjie * */public class BinaryInsertSort { public static boolean binaryInsertSort(T[] t){ if(t==null || t.length <= 1) return true; for(
2012-10-04 21:53:00 893
原创 用Java泛型实现归并排序(递归和非递归算法)
package ch10;public class MergeSort { /** * 二路归并排序的递归算法-入口 * @param * @param t * @return */ public static boolean mergeSortRecursive(T[] t){ if(t==null || t.length <= 1) return true;
2012-10-04 21:41:19 4908 1
原创 用Java泛型实现堆排序
package ch10;public class HeapSort { /** * 筛选算法,即一次堆调整,调整为大顶堆 * 此算法假设t[s...m]除了t[s]外已经是一个大顶堆 * @param * @param t * @param s * @param m * @return true:成功进行一次筛选,false:筛选出错 */ priva
2012-10-04 19:53:35 912
原创 用Java实现简单选择排序
package ch10;/** * 简单选择排序 * @author songjie * */public class SelectSort { public static boolean selectSort(T[] t){ if(t==null || t.length <= 1) return true; for(int i = 0; i<t.length-1; i
2012-10-04 17:16:52 671
原创 用Java实现希尔排序
package ch10;public class ShellInsertSort { /** * 希尔排序 * @param * @param t:待排序数组 * @param dlta:增量数组 * @return */ public static boolean shellSort(T[] t, int[] dlta){ if(t==null || t
2012-10-04 16:58:43 555
原创 用Java泛型实现2-路插入排序
package ch10;/** * 2-路插入排序 * @author songjie * */public class TwoWayInsertSort { /** * * @param * @param t:原始数组 * @param s:待返回的排好序的数组 * @return * @throws IllegalArgumentException
2012-10-04 16:38:17 1770
原创 用Java泛型实现快速排序
package ch10;public class QuickSort { /** * successfully-快速排序 * 使用了泛型-自然排序 * @param * @param t */ public static void quikSort(T[] t){ recursiveSort(t, 0, t.length-1); } /** * 快
2012-10-04 16:34:06 1347
转载 MySQL Cluster 详细配置文件(config.ini)
MySQL Cluster详细配置文件(config.ini)MySQL Cluster详细配置文件(config.ini)############################################################################# MySQL CLuster配置文件## 带有[!]的注释表示该参数有详细说明,建议参考官方描
2012-04-29 11:49:29 666
转载 windows XP下MySQL Cluster集群安装配置
安装过程1软件的下载下载MySQL Cluster,地址:http://www.mysql.com/downloads/cluster/要Windows32位免安装版的,如图:2机子的配置及作用准备3台电脑,机子的功能和配置见下表NodeIP AddressManagement (MGMD) node192
2012-04-29 11:46:27 1264
SVKKit使用环境的部署
2012-03-30
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人